League of Champions

In association with Young Footballers, IFS-League of Champions 2016-17 is currently in the League round phase with some close and exciting matches been already played. The next match day of League of Champions will be played on 4th December 2016 at Andheri Sports Complex with exciting fixtures on cards.

Under-8 

In the U-8 category, Kooh Sports will host St. Francis D’Assisi High School Team B at Andheri Sports Complex Ground 2 in the opening math of the day. Kooh Sports is heading towards the match after two consecutive draws and will be looking forward to claim their first victory against St. Francis D’Assisi High School Team B who will be playing their first game.

The second and last match of U-8 category will be played between St. Francis D’Assisi High School Team A and Baichung Bhutia Football School. Both the sides has won one and lost one in two matches. Nonetheless, this encounter between two young and talented side will definitely produce some exhilarating football.

Under-10

In the U-10 category, there are two emerging talents who has already made the impact for their side so far. Shardul Kiran Sanas of OLPS Kooh Sports and Aryan Malhotra of Lokhandwala Strikers, both the strikers has been on a scoring spree with Shardul netting five times and Aryan grabbing up four goals as of now in League round.

Shardul has also been named the man of the match twice, whereas, Aryan has been awarded once with the man of the match award. Lokhandwala Strikers who has been in a terrific form with three wins in three games, maintaining a hundred percent record is boosted by Aryan’s excellent form.

What is predicted as a close match, OLPS Kooh Sports will face Kalina Youngster tomorrow and Kooh Sports will lock horns against Baichung Bhutia Football School.

Under-12

In U-12 category, there seems to be a close contest between two of the finest players League of Champions has seen emerging from this campaign, Yohana Martin from Football School of India and Malla Anirudh of Young Shall Grow has been on a scoring spree and both has already set an example for rest of the players.

Yohana has already notched up nine goals for his side alongwith two man of the match award, whereas, Malla has scored six times and has grabbed man of the match award twice. Inspired by Yohana’s brilliance, Football School of India has won all the three games they played, during which they have scored seventeen goals.

They will be facing Baichung Bhutia Football School and Kalina Youngster, whereas, Young Shall Grow will face off St. Francis D’Assisi High School.

Under-14

In U-14, Shwet Jain of Funinsports and Manan Jain from India on Track is leading the top scorers chart with two goals in as many game and both the young talents has been awarded with one man of the match award. The U-14 category seems to be the only category which is wide open with all the teams having a chance to leapfrog each other in the upcoming match day. If both, Shwet and Manan continue their form, it will surely guide their respective sides to the top of the mountain with ease.
